# Gradient Box decoration border

Use it with BoxDecoration

```dart
BoxDecoration(
border: GradientBorder.uniform(
width: 3.0,
gradient: LinearGradient(
colors: <Color>[Colors.deepOrange, Colors.grey],
stops: [0.3, 0.5])),
borderRadius: BorderRadius.circular(Dimens.buttonRadius))
```

import 'package:flutter/painting.dart';
import 'package:meta/meta.dart';

class GradientBorder extends Border {
final Gradient borderGradient;
final double width;

const GradientBorder({this.width = 0.0, @required this.borderGradient})
: assert(borderGradient != null),
super();

@override
void paint(Canvas canvas, Rect rect,
{TextDirection textDirection,
BoxShape shape = BoxShape.rectangle,
BorderRadius borderRadius}) {
if (isUniform) {
switch (shape) {
case BoxShape.circle:
assert(borderRadius == null,
'A borderRadius can only be given for rectangular boxes.');
this._paintGradientBorderWithCircle(canvas, rect);
break;
case BoxShape.rectangle:
if (borderRadius != null) {
this._paintGradientBorderWithRadius(canvas, rect, borderRadius);
return;
}
this._paintGradientBorderWithRectangle(canvas, rect);
break;
}
return;
}
}

void _paintGradientBorderWithRadius(
Canvas canvas, Rect rect, BorderRadius borderRadius) {
final Paint paint = Paint();
final RRect outer = borderRadius.toRRect(rect);

paint.shader = borderGradient.createShader(outer.outerRect);

if (width == 0.0) {
paint
..style = PaintingStyle.stroke
..strokeWidth = 0.0;
canvas.drawRRect(outer, paint);
} else {
final RRect inner = outer.deflate(width);
canvas.drawDRRect(outer, inner, paint);
}
}

void _paintGradientBorderWithCircle(Canvas canvas, Rect rect) {
final double radius = (rect.shortestSide - width) / 2.0;
final Paint paint = Paint();
paint
..strokeWidth = width
..style = PaintingStyle.stroke
..shader = borderGradient
.createShader(Rect.fromCircle(center: rect.center, radius: radius));

canvas.drawCircle(rect.center, radius, paint);
}

void _paintGradientBorderWithRectangle(Canvas canvas, Rect rect) {
final Paint paint = Paint();
paint
..strokeWidth = width
..shader = borderGradient.createShader(rect)
..style = PaintingStyle.stroke;

canvas.drawRect(rect.deflate(width / 2.0), paint);
}

factory GradientBorder.uniform({
Gradient gradient = const LinearGradient(colors: [Color(0x00000000)]),
double width = 1.0,
}) {
return GradientBorder._fromUniform(gradient, width);
}

const GradientBorder._fromUniform(Gradient gradient, double width)
: assert(gradient != null),
assert(width >= 0.0),
borderGradient = gradient,
width = width;
}
